Removal of Endogenous Peroxidase Activity WebbImmunohistochemistry (IHC) uses antibodies to detect the location of proteins and other antigens in tissue sections. Immunohistochemistry (IHC) is a powerful technique that exploits the specific binding between an antibody and antigen to detect and localize specific antigens in cells and tissue, most commonly detected and examined with the light microscope.
